Which best describes the relationship between the line that passes through the points (6, –1) and (11, 2) and the line that pass

es through the points (5, –7) and (8, –2)?
A. same line
B. neither perpendicular nor parallel
C. perpendicular
D. parallel
Mathematics
1 answer:
saw5 [17]4 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

slope of line through (6,-1) and (11,2) = (-1 - 2)/(6 - 11) = 3/5

slope of line through (5,-7) and (8,-2) = (-7 - (-2))/(8 - 5) = -5/3

product of the slopes = -1, so the lines are perpendicular.
